Rybakina defeats Sabalenka in New York

Elena Rybakina won the US Open by defeating Aryna Sabalenka 6-4, 5-7 and 6-2. With this victory, the Kazakh won his third Grand Slam and took number one in the world.

Kazakh tennis player Elena Rybakina won the US Open after beating Aryna Sabalenka in the final of 2 hours 21 minutes.

Rybakina got off to a better start and took advantage of Sabalenka 's mistakes to win thefirst set 6-4 . The Belarusian reacted in the second round and managed to tiethematch with a 5-7 .

In the third set, Rybakina broke Sabalenka's lead twice and won the final set 6-2.

With this victory, theKazakh wins his third Grand Slam  after winning Wimbledon 2022 and the Australian Open 2026 , and his fourteenth professional title. In addition, Rybakina\u00A0is the first inthe world , ending 99 weeks of dominance of Abalenka\u00A0.

Sabalenka, the champion of the last two years in New York, has finished the season with three titles: Brisbane, Indian Wells and Miami.
